Basic Methods Toolbox

DDL 280
Description: This hybrid course introduces the wide variety of methods and applied skills required for social science and humanities fieldwork. Students will develop practical skills in grounded theory, analog/digital tools for ethnography, data analysis, and mapping. The complementarities of quantitative and qualitative methods will be explored via naturalistic research design. Class members will develop and carry out a set of mini-research projects related to one of the specific locations of Champlain College (on or near the Burlington, Montreal, or Dublin campuses).

Prerequisite: Take DDL-110 or by permission of instructor.
